תרחישים לדוגמה
תרחישי השימוש הבאים מציגים דוגמאות נפוצות לאופן השימוש בסכימה RentalCarReservation
. היעזרו בדוגמאות האלה כדי לוודא שתגי העיצוב שלכם בנויים בצורה נכונה.
אישור בסיסי של הזמנה
יש להטמיע את תגי העיצוב הבאים באימייל כששולחים אישור הזמנה של השכרת רכב.
JSON-LD
<script type="application/ld+json">
{
"@context": "http://schema.org",
"@type": "RentalCarReservation",
"reservationNumber": "546323",
"reservationStatus": "http://schema.org/Confirmed",
"underName": {
"@type": "Person",
"name": "John Smith"
},
"reservationFor": {
"@type": "RentalCar",
"name": "Economy Class Car",
"model": "Civic",
"brand": {
"@type": "Brand",
"name": "Honda"
},
"rentalCompany": {
"@type": "Organization",
"name": "Hertz"
}
},
"pickupLocation": {
"@type": "Place",
"name": "Hertz San Diego Airport",
"address": {
"@type": "PostalAddress",
"streetAddress": "1500 Orange Avenue",
"addressLocality": "San Diego",
"addressRegion": "CA",
"postalCode": "94043",
"addressCountry": "US"
}
},
"pickupTime": "2027-08-05T16:00:00-07:00",
"dropoffLocation": {
"@type": "Place",
"name": "Hertz LAX",
"address": {
"@type": "PostalAddress",
"streetAddress": "1234 First Street",
"addressLocality": "Los Angeles",
"addressRegion": "CA",
"postalCode": "94043",
"addressCountry": "US"
}
},
"potentialAction": {
"@type": "ConfirmAction",
"target": "http://cheapcar.com/confirm?id=546323"
},
"dropoffTime": "2027-08-06T20:00:00-07:00"
}
</script>
מיקרו נתונים
<div itemscope itemtype="http://schema.org/RentalCarReservation">
<meta itemprop="reservationNumber" content="546323"/>
<link itemprop="reservationStatus" href="http://schema.org/Confirmed"/>
<div itemprop="underName" itemscope itemtype="http://schema.org/Person">
<meta itemprop="name" content="John Smith"/>
</div>
<div itemprop="reservationFor" itemscope itemtype="http://schema.org/RentalCar">
<meta itemprop="name" content="Economy Class Car"/>
<meta itemprop="model" content="Civic"/>
<div itemprop="brand" itemscope itemtype="http://schema.org/Brand">
<meta itemprop="name" content="Honda"/>
</div>
<div itemprop="rentalCompany" itemscope itemtype="http://schema.org/Organization">
<meta itemprop="name" content="Hertz"/>
</div>
</div>
<div itemprop="pickupLocation" itemscope itemtype="http://schema.org/Place">
<meta itemprop="name" content="Hertz San Diego Airport"/>
<div itemprop="address" itemscope itemtype="http://schema.org/PostalAddress">
<meta itemprop="streetAddress" content="1500 Orange Avenue"/>
<meta itemprop="addressLocality" content="San Diego"/>
<meta itemprop="addressRegion" content="CA"/>
<meta itemprop="postalCode" content="94043"/>
<meta itemprop="addressCountry" content="US"/>
</div>
</div>
<meta itemprop="pickupTime" content="2027-08-05T16:00:00-07:00"/>
<div itemprop="dropoffLocation" itemscope itemtype="http://schema.org/Place">
<meta itemprop="name" content="Hertz LAX"/>
<div itemprop="address" itemscope itemtype="http://schema.org/PostalAddress">
<meta itemprop="streetAddress" content="1234 First Street"/>
<meta itemprop="addressLocality" content="Los Angeles"/>
<meta itemprop="addressRegion" content="CA"/>
<meta itemprop="postalCode" content="94043"/>
<meta itemprop="addressCountry" content="US"/>
</div>
</div>
<meta itemprop="dropoffTime" content="2027-08-06T20:00:00-07:00"/>
<div itemprop="potentialAction" itemscope itemtype="http://schema.org/ConfirmAction">
<link itemprop="target" href="http://cheapcar.com/confirm?id=546323"/>
</div>
</div>
דוגמה עם כל השדות הנתמכים
לדוגמה, כאן אפשר לראות דוגמה לכל השדות הנתמכים:
JSON-LD
<script type="application/ld+json">
{
"@context": "http://schema.org",
"@type": "RentalCarReservation",
"reservationNumber": "546323",
"reservationStatus": "http://schema.org/Confirmed",
"url": "http://carrentals.com/view/546323",
"underName": {
"@type": "Person",
"name": "John Smith",
"email": "john@mail.com"
},
"programMembership": {
"@type": "ProgramMembership",
"memberNumber": "1234567",
"program": "AAA"
},
"bookingAgent": {
"@type": "Organization",
"name": "Car Rentals Internationaly",
"url": "http://carrentals.com/"
},
"bookingTime": "2027-01-14T13:05:00-05:00",
"modifiedTime": "2027-03-14T13:05:00-05:00",
"confirmReservationUrl": "http://carrentals.com/confirm?id=546323",
"cancelReservationUrl": "http://carrentals.com/cancel?id=546323",
"checkinUrl": "http://carrentals.com/checkin?id=546323",
"modifyReservationUrl": "http://carrentals.com/edit?id=546323",
"potentialAction": [
{
"@type": "ConfirmAction",
"target": "http://carrentals.com/confirm?id=546323"
},
{
"@type": "CancelAction",
"target": "http://carrentals.com/cancel?id=546323"
},
{
"@type": "EditAction",
"target": "http://carrentals.com/edit?id=546323"
},
{
"@type": "CheckInAction",
"target": "http://carrentals.com/checkin?id=546323"
}
],
"reservationFor": {
"@type": "RentalCar",
"name": "Economy Class Car",
"model": "Civic",
"brand": {
"@type": "Brand",
"name": "Honda"
},
"description": "Sedan 4 Door, 5 Seatbelts, Automatic transmission",
"rentalCompany": {
"@type": "Organization",
"name": "Hertz"
}
},
"pickupLocation": {
"@type": "Place",
"name": "Hertz San Diego Airport",
"address": {
"@type": "PostalAddress",
"streetAddress": "1500 Orange Avenue",
"addressLocality": "San Diego",
"addressRegion": "CA",
"postalCode": "94043",
"addressCountry": "US"
},
"telephone": "+1-800-123-4567"
},
"pickupTime": "2027-08-05T16:00:00-07:00",
"dropoffLocation": {
"@type": "Place",
"name": "Hertz LAX",
"address": {
"@type": "PostalAddress",
"streetAddress": "1234 First Street",
"addressLocality": "Los Angeles",
"addressRegion": "CA",
"postalCode": "94043",
"addressCountry": "US"
},
"telephone": "+1-800-123-4567"
},
"dropoffTime": "2027-08-06T20:00:00-07:00",
"price": "119.00",
"priceCurrency": "USD"
}
</script>
מיקרו נתונים
<div itemscope itemtype="http://schema.org/RentalCarReservation">
<meta itemprop="reservationNumber" content="546323"/>
<link itemprop="reservationStatus" href="http://schema.org/Confirmed"/>
<link itemprop="url" href="http://carrentals.com/view/546323"/>
<div itemprop="underName" itemscope itemtype="http://schema.org/Person">
<meta itemprop="name" content="John Smith"/>
<meta itemprop="email" content="john@mail.com"/>
</div>
<div itemprop="programMembership" itemscope itemtype="http://schema.org/ProgramMembership">
<meta itemprop="memberNumber" content="1234567"/>
<meta itemprop="program" content="AAA"/>
</div>
<div itemprop="bookingAgent" itemscope itemtype="http://schema.org/Organization">
<meta itemprop="name" content="Car Rentals Internationaly"/>
<link itemprop="url" href="http://carrentals.com/"/>
</div>
<meta itemprop="bookingTime" content="2027-01-14T13:05:00-05:00"/>
<meta itemprop="modifiedTime" content="2027-03-14T13:05:00-05:00"/>
<link itemprop="confirmReservationUrl" href="http://carrentals.com/confirm?id=546323"/>
<link itemprop="cancelReservationUrl" href="http://carrentals.com/cancel?id=546323"/>
<link itemprop="modifyReservationUrl" href="http://carrentals.com/edit?id=546323"/>
<link itemprop="checkinUrl" href="http://carrentals.com/checkin?id=546323"/>
<div itemprop="potentialAction" itemscope itemtype="http://schema.org/ConfirmAction">
<link itemprop="target" href="http://carrentals.com/confirm?id=546323"/>
</div>
<div itemprop="potentialAction" itemscope itemtype="http://schema.org/CancelAction">
<link itemprop="target" href="http://carrentals.com/cancel?id=546323"/>
</div>
<div itemprop="potentialAction" itemscope itemtype="http://schema.org/EditAction">
<link itemprop="target" href="http://carrentals.com/edit?id=546323"/>
</div>
<div itemprop="potentialAction" itemscope itemtype="http://schema.org/CheckInAction">
<link itemprop="target" href="http://carrentals.com/checkin?id=546323"/>
</div>
<div itemprop="reservationFor" itemscope itemtype="http://schema.org/RentalCar">
<meta itemprop="name" content="Economy Class Car"/>
<meta itemprop="model" content="Civic"/>
<div itemprop="brand" itemscope itemtype="http://schema.org/Brand">
<meta itemprop="name" content="Honda"/>
</div>
<meta itemprop="description" content="Sedan 4 Door, 5 Seatbelts, Automatic transmission"/>
<div itemprop="rentalCompany" itemscope itemtype="http://schema.org/Organization">
<meta itemprop="name" content="Hertz"/>
</div>
</div>
<div itemprop="pickupLocation" itemscope itemtype="http://schema.org/Place">
<meta itemprop="name" content="Hertz San Diego Airport"/>
<div itemprop="address" itemscope itemtype="http://schema.org/PostalAddress">
<meta itemprop="streetAddress" content="1500 Orange Avenue"/>
<meta itemprop="addressLocality" content="San Diego"/>
<meta itemprop="addressRegion" content="CA"/>
<meta itemprop="postalCode" content="94043"/>
<meta itemprop="addressCountry" content="US"/>
</div>
<meta itemprop="telephone" content="+1-800-123-4567"/>
</div>
<meta itemprop="pickupTime" content="2027-08-05T16:00:00-07:00"/>
<div itemprop="dropoffLocation" itemscope itemtype="http://schema.org/Place">
<meta itemprop="name" content="Hertz LAX"/>
<div itemprop="address" itemscope itemtype="http://schema.org/PostalAddress">
<meta itemprop="streetAddress" content="1234 First Street"/>
<meta itemprop="addressLocality" content="Los Angeles"/>
<meta itemprop="addressRegion" content="CA"/>
<meta itemprop="postalCode" content="94043"/>
<meta itemprop="addressCountry" content="US"/>
</div>
<meta itemprop="telephone" content="+1-800-123-4567"/>
</div>
<meta itemprop="dropoffTime" content="2027-08-06T20:00:00-07:00"/>
<meta itemprop="price" content="119.00"/>
<meta itemprop="priceCurrency" content="USD"/>
</div>
בדיקה של תגי העיצוב
ניתן לאמת את הסימון באמצעות הכלי לבדיקת תגי עיצוב באימייל. מדביקים את קוד הסימון ולוחצים על הלחצן אימות כדי לסרוק את התוכן ולקבל דוח על שגיאות קיימות.
מפרט
לבדוק את פרטי האימייל כדי לראות אם אחד מהנכסים האלה חל על ההזמנה שלכם. סימון המאפיינים הנוספים האלה מאפשר ל-Google להציג למשתמש תיאור הרבה יותר עשיר של ההזמנה.
השכרת רכב
סוג שם: RentalCarReservation
מרחיב את ההזמנה
שם | סוג | תיאור |
---|---|---|
סוכן הזמנות | ארגון או אדם | סוכן הזמנות או סוכנות. הוא מקבל גם מחרוזת (למשל ""). |
הזמנת סוכן.name | טקסט | שם הנציג/השירות. |
הזמנת סוכן.url | כתובת URL | אתר האינטרנט של הנציג/השירות. |
ביצוע הזמנה | תאריך ושעה | התאריך שבו בוצעה ההזמנה. |
cancelReservationUrl | כתובת URL | דף אינטרנט שבו ניתן לבטל הזמנה. |
checkinUrl | כתובת URL | דף אינטרנט שבו הנוסע יכול לבצע צ'ק אין. |
confirmUrlUrl | כתובת URL | דף האינטרנט שבו ניתן לאשר את ההזמנה. |
dropoffLocation (חובה) |
AutoRental או Place | איפה הרכב מוחזר. |
dropoffLocation.address (חובה) |
מיקוד | הכתובת של מיקום ההורדה. |
dropoffLocation.address.addressCountry (חובה) |
טקסט או מדינה | המדינה שבה שותף ההורדה. |
dropoffLocation.address.addressLocality (חובה) |
טקסט | המיקום (למשל עיר) של מיקום המסירה. |
dropoffLocation.address.addressRegion (חובה) |
טקסט | אזור (לדוגמה: מדינה) בנקודת המסירה. |
dropoffLocation.address.postalCode (חובה) |
טקסט | מיקוד המיקום של המסירה. |
dropoffLocation.address.streetAddress (חובה) |
טקסט | כתובת המיקום שממנו יוצא המקום. |
dropoffLocation.name (חובה) |
טקסט | שם מיקום ההורדה. |
dropoffLocation.phone | טקסט | (מומלץ עבור כרטיסי אישור/תשובות לחיפוש) מספר טלפון של המקום. |
dropoffTime (חובה) |
תאריך ושעה | כשהמכונית מוחזרת. |
modifiedTime | תאריך ושעה | (מומלץ לכרטיסי אישור/תשובות לחיפוש) מועד השינוי האחרון של ההזמנה. |
modifyReservationUrl | כתובת URL | (מומלץ לכרטיסי אישור/תשובות לחיפוש) דף האינטרנט שבו אפשר לשנות את ההזמנה. |
pickupLocation (חובה) |
AutoRental או Place | איפה הרכב נאסף. |
pickupLocation.address (חובה) |
מיקוד | הכתובת של נקודת האיסוף. |
pickupLocation.address.addressCountry (חובה) |
טקסט או מדינה | המדינה שבה נמצא האיסוף. |
pickupLocation.address.addressLocality (חובה) |
טקסט | המיקום (למשל עיר) של מיקום האיסוף. |
pickupLocation.address.addressRegion (חובה) |
טקסט | אזור (למשל מדינה) של מיקום האיסוף. |
pickupLocation.address.postalCode (חובה) |
טקסט | המיקוד של מיקום האיסוף. |
pickupLocation.address.streetAddress (חובה) |
טקסט | רחוב המשמש לאיסוף. |
pickupLocation.name (חובה) |
טקסט | השם של מקום האיסוף. |
pickupLocation.phone | טקסט | (מומלץ עבור כרטיסי אישור/תשובות לחיפוש) מספר טלפון של המקום. |
pickupTime (חובה) |
תאריך ושעה | כשהמכונית אוספת אותו. |
potentialAction (חובה) |
CheckInAction , ConfirmAction , CancelAction או | פעולות נתמכות עבור RentalCarReservation. |
price | טקסט | המחיר הכולל של שירות ההשכרה |
priceCurrency | טקסט | המטבע (בפורמט של ISO 4217 בן 3 אותיות) במחיר המחירון של שירות ההשכרה. |
התוכנית | מועדון החברים של הערוץ | כל חברות במועדון הנוסע המתמיד, תוכנית נאמנות של בית מלון וכו' חלה על ההזמנה. |
חברות בתוכנית.memberNumber | טקסט | המזהה של המינוי. |
מועדון החברים של התוכנית.תוכנית | טקסט | שם התוכנית. |
ReservationFor (חובה) |
הרכב השמור. | |
reservationfor.brand (חובה) |
מותג | המותג המשויך להשכרת הרכב. |
reservationFor.brand.name (חובה) |
טקסט | שם המותג. |
בהזמנה,תיאור | טקסט | תיאור קצר של הרכב השכור. |
ReserveFor.model (חובה) |
טקסט | המודל של RentalCar. |
reservationfor.name (חובה) |
טקסט | שם הרכב השכור. |
reservationFor.rentalCompany (חובה) |
ארגון | החברה ששוכרת את הרכב. הוא מקבל גם מחרוזת (למשל, "הרץ"). |
reservationFor.rentalCompany.name (חובה) |
טקסט | השם של חברת ההשכרה. |
ReservationNumber (חובה) |
טקסט | המספר או המזהה של ההזמנה. |
להזמנותStatus (חובה) |
סטטוס הזמנה | הסטטוס הנוכחי של ההזמנה. |
underName (חובה) |
ארגון או אדם | הנהג/ת. |
UnderName.אימייל | טקסט | כתובת אימייל. |
UnderName.name (חובה) |
טקסט | שם האדם. |
כתובת URL | כתובת URL | דף אינטרנט שבו ניתן להציג את ההזמנה. |